Business Standard is the online property of Business Standard Private Limited, publisher of India's leading business daily, Business Standard. The website attracts over 10 million unique visitors every month, the highest such number of any standalone business newspaper website in India.

From this organization

Post Image
Clean Energy

India’s Renewable Energy Sector Can Create 300,000 New Jobs by 2020